在开发Web应用程序时,我们经常需要将数据存储在数据库中,Access是一种广泛使用的桌面数据库管理系统,而PHP是一种流行的服务器端脚本语言,了解如何在PHP中连接Access数据库是非常重要的,本文将详细介绍如何使用PHP连接Access数据库的步骤和代码示例。
我们需要确保已经安装了PHP和Access数据库,我们需要创建一个Access数据库文件,quot;test.mdb",并在其中创建一个表,quot;users"。
接下来,我们可以使用PHP的PDO(PHP Data Objects)扩展来连接Access数据库,PDO是一个用于访问数据库的通用接口,支持多种数据库系统,包括Microsoft Access。
以下是一个简单的PHP代码示例,展示了如何使用PDO连接Access数据库:
<?php $serverName = "localhost"; $dbName = "test.mdb"; $user = "root"; $password = ""; try { $conn = new PDO("odbc:Driver={Microsoft Access Driver (*.mdb, *.accdb)};Dbq=$serverName;Uid=$user;Pwd=$password;"); $conn->set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ION); echo "Connected successfully"; } catch(PDOException $e) { echo "Connection failed: " . $e->getMessage(); } ?>
在上述代码中,我们首先定义了数据库服务器的名称(在这个例子中是本地服务器),数据库的名称,以及用于连接数据库的用户名和密码,我们尝试创建一个新的PDO对象,并设置其错误模式为异常模式,如果连接成功,我们将打印出"Connected successfully",如果连接失败,我们将捕获并打印出异常信息。
请注意,上述代码中的用户名和密码可能需要根据你的实际情况进行修改,如果你的Access数据库文件位于网络驱动器或非默认位置,你还需要提供完整的路径。
使用PHP连接Access数据库并不复杂,只需要正确配置PDO对象并处理可能的异常即可,希望本文能帮助你更好地理解和使用PHP连接Access数据库。
还没有评论,来说两句吧...